27 April 2011 | M-Insurance Goes Live in Ghana

MicroEnsure has launched life insurance products with two leading Ghanaian mobile phone providers. Peter Gross, General Manager of MicroEnsure Ghana, says that by the end of 2011 MicroEnsure’s products are expected to double the number of Ghanaians served by insurance.

19 November 2010 | Claims begin to be paid after fire destroys part of Agbogbloshie Market in Accra, Ghana

A fire gutted a part of Makola Number Two market at Agbogbloshie in Accra on Thursday 18th November. Just a month later on the 21st December, the first claims were paid by the insurance company Vanguard Assurance.

17 September 2010 | MicroEnsure Sets Up New Agriculture Consultancy Division

Since 2004 when MicroEnsure helped develop weather index insurance in Malawi our team has been at the forefront of developing and implementing weather index insurance for the poor.

In 2009 we implemented index products in Rwanda, Tanzania, India and the Philippines for the risks of drought, excess rain and typhoons. These experiences led us to develop index products around the number of dry days experienced in a month rather than the amount of rainfall received at a weather station; this innovation is helping us overcome issues of securing historical data sets and the aversion of farmers to pay full price for their insurance.
